Visual Calculus estimates the parity of function y=f(x) by graphing y=f(x) and y=f(-x). If these two graphs are overlapped, then function y=f(x) is even; if these two graphs are symmetrical about y=0, then function y=f(x) is odd; or else the function is not even and not odd.
